Bio
Founded by Sally No Balls, The Anglican Society stands as a curious anomaly in New Eden — a one-woman congregation devoted to the quiet art of patience, deception, and faith in unseen design. To outsiders, it’s little more than a name without substance: no fleets, no infrastructure, no public glory. But to those who look deeper, it is a sanctuary for the devoutly patient, a doctrine written not in killmails, but in intention.
The Society’s creed is simple: wait, bait, and bear witness to the moment when the universe reveals its hand. Its members — though numbering only one — act as instruments of a greater will, serving masters who dwell in shadow and care nothing for the vanity of zKillboard or the trappings of recognition. Their work is deliberate, their outcomes unrecorded, their faith unshaken.
Every loss is an offering. Every silence, a sermon. Every kill withheld from the public eye, an act of worship. The Society does not recruit, for it has no need of followers — only believers. It exists between pings, between hunts, between breaths, where patience becomes power and obscurity becomes truth.
For those who understand that the greatest victories are the ones never seen, The Anglican Society offers something rare in New Eden: peace in purpose, devotion in darkness, and faith without witnesses.
“The void hears all prayers — but answers only the patient.”
I am the quiet faith between explosions, the stillness before consequence.
My worship is measured in traps laid, in silence kept, in loss embraced.
No records. No witnesses. No light.
Only the unseen will that guides the patient hand.
Those who understand need no invitation.
Every wreck is an offering. All signals fade. Only the devoted remain. — The Void provides.
